Chapter 114: The Most Just Gathering of the Dying

“That private laboratory has private armed guards,” Holmes said without looking up.

“So?”

Sherlock pulled out a cell phone from his pocket without even looking up, and the address was soon sent to Kaisen’s phone.

“OK.”

The next moment, Kaisen teleported back to his home, leaving Sherlock sitting on a chair and puzzled over the map.

“I hate magic the most!”

After returning home, Kaisen took out the Z9 broom that he had modified before from the ring. After adding invisibility to both himself and the broom, he flew out of the house through the skylight.

When the broom climbed to a considerable height, it fully utilized its performance and left Baker Street in almost the blink of an eye.

Kaisen, riding on a broom, looked at the city passing by and felt a little annoyed.

First of all, he is my friend… I should say he is a friend, since I consider Lupin a friend anyway. However, I have no idea what Lupin is thinking.

Anyway, Lupin was once taken to a laboratory, and who knows what kind of SAN-destroying human experiments he might have undergone.

Secondly, this laboratory actually still exists. I don’t know what Lupin was thinking. When he deleted his beast entry, I remember not deleting his brain.

As a result, he actually forgot about this matter so blatantly and didn’t even tell Dumbledore.

The test subjects in the laboratory are usually isolated separately. Lupin may not know that there are other people in the laboratory besides him, but Kaysen, who grew up in the Muggle world, knows it too well. Lupin escaped from the laboratory by chance, but who knows how many other werewolves were caught and tortured to death.

Thinking of this, Kaisen squeezed the speed controller hard again, and the broom tail began to emit bursts of sonic booms. Maybe the clothes and broom he was wearing now were added with materials, otherwise this supersonic speed would be enough to take him directly to see Notch.

Soon he saw the laboratory located in the valley mentioned in the address Sherlock gave him.

He directly controlled the broom and landed in the laboratory yard. He first confirmed that there was only one building in the entire laboratory and there were no miscellaneous secret rooms before he felt relieved.

It is always much easier to rescue people in one building than in multiple buildings.

Kaisen put away the broom, cast invisibility on himself, and walked straight towards the wide-open door.

Soon, he checked the entire floor of the building from top to bottom.

All that remains is the underground buildings.

…………………….

“Sir!” At the entrance to the basement, a security guard responsible for checking people entering the basement saluted a man who looked very distinguished by the electronic name tag on his chest.

The next moment he noticed the red window under his eyelids.

After clicking it, the thermal imaging surveillance of the entire corridor was in full view, and a fiery red figure swaggered through the corridor.

“What’s wrong?” The prominent man looked over.

The security guard watched the fiery red figure leave before whispering, “Magic Rabbit Nest.” [Wizard Invasion]

“…Give the order, the sentry has detected an unmarked thermal imaging signal, sniper rifles are free to fire, A1 team is searching.” said the prominent man.

“Sir, is this enough?”

“He’s just a wizard. Those who were captured here aren’t wizards. They can’t cause any trouble.”

“yes.”

On the other side, Kaisen was walking in the winding corridors of the laboratory. The bloody laboratories that were being cleaned up one by one and the operating tables were horrifying to him, but until now he still had not seen the wizards who were locked up.

He can be said to be a combination of contradictions now. After he rescues these werewolf wizards who were captured and tortured by Muggles, it is almost natural for them to become anti-Muggle.

A few extreme ones might even become Death Eater reserves.

But no matter what, they still have to be saved.

If one just relies on so-called inferences to believe that these wizards who are suffering now will all become dark wizards in the future, it is not a pity that they die and there is no need to save them.

If that is really the case, then my death is truly not worth it.

Those with less power should contribute less or not at all.

Those with greater power can contribute more.

The failed uncle Manta said that ability and responsibility are proportional.

If Kaisen doesn’t brag and is a little more modest, he can be said to have a little bit of power.

And now is the time to use this power to make a contribution.

As for what will become of these poor wizards after they are rescued…

That is a headache for those with greater power.

For example, Dumbledore.

As he went down the floors, he saw more traces of wizards. Most of them were werewolf wizards, and a few were ordinary wizards. They were all locked up in large glass cages like hamsters.

Kaisen recorded every location carefully, and once he found the locations of all the wizards, he would be able to rescue them all in a short time.

Not giving these wizards the opportunity to become hostages is the most advantageous form for ourselves.

And not only do they need to rescue these wizards, but all the information in this laboratory must also be destroyed. These wizards being captured here will definitely allow this private laboratory to have a deep understanding of wizards, such as Hogwarts, Diagon Alley, Hogsmeade, little wizards, and villages where wizards live.

These all need to be destroyed.

Fortunately, I had seen the servers of this laboratory when I was in the computer room before. They were all local servers and used a local area network.

In this case, all we have to do is blow up the entire laboratory.

No, it’s not a complete job. The boss behind this laboratory must also be found out.

As for why?

Because of that classic line.

You know too much.

The deeper Kaisen went into the laboratory, the more shocking he saw. Bloody laboratory tables and the bodies of wizards who had been tortured to death were laid out before him.

The thought of blowing up this fucking lab became more and more intense in his mind.

It was not until he had explored the entire laboratory and investigated the locations of all the wizards that he finally discovered something unusual.

At this moment, he had unknowingly arrived at a fairly spacious venue.

The laboratory security guards around him who were armed with guns and had been standing there in a daze or chatting were now looking at him with a smile, wearing things like night vision goggles or thermal imaging devices.

In the distance, armed men also armed with live ammunition were gradually approaching.

“So… I’ve been discovered? I still have to find a way to lower my body temperature, or just make myself invisible.” Kaisen was sure that these people had really discovered him, so he simply lifted his invisibility.

At the same time, behind him, a skeleton with three skulls and only the upper body suddenly appeared flying in the air.

“I can only say that this is indeed the most just episode of the Wither against you.” Kaisen held the staff in one hand and raised the other hand with a middle finger.
